The retarding potential analyzer for Dynamics Explorer-B

Description

The Retarding Potential Analyzer for Dynamics Explorer B measures the bulk ion velocity in the direction of the spacecraft motion, the constituent ion concentrations and the ion temperature along the satellite path. These parameters are derived from a least squares fit to the ion number flux versus energy curve obtained by sweeping or stepping the voltage applied to the internal retarding grids of the RPA. In addition, the spectral charateristics of irregularities in the total ion concentration are determined by high time resolution measurements and by use of a comb filter. These data are abtained from a separate wide aperture sensor. (orig.)
